Troops of 114 Taskforce Battalion have reportedly rescued another abducted Chibok school girl.
The rescued girl named Hauwa Maltha is said to be the number 2 person Abducted school girls list.
The 26 years old girl was said to have been rescued by troops during clearance operations at Lagara, on April 21, 2023, alongside her 3-year-old child.
Sources told Zagazola Makama, a Counter-Insurgency Expert and Security Analyst that while in captivity Hauwa got married in Gulukos to one Salman, a cameraman to the late terrorists’ leader, Shekau.
Salman later died in Lake Chad and she married one Mallam Muhammad in Gobara and had 2 children for him. Her second husband was also killed in Ukuba terrorist enclave in the Sambisa forest during clashes between JAS and ISWAP.
Hauwa was found to be 8 months pregnant when she was rescued and has undergone a thorough medical examination alongside her baby.
